Event info

This two day conference will educate attendees on the treatment of the most challenging and difficult complex reconstruction and orthopaedic infection cases. World-renowned experts on orthopedic revisions and musculoskeletal oncology will lecture on the latest technology and technique developments, allowing ample time for discussion. Attendees will discuss and debate, and come to a consensus on treating complex cases. The course is not designed to discuss only “good” results, but the worst, most difficult cases and problems we all face. Our bad outcomes or “DISASTERS” concept is a simple one: we all learn more from our mistakes.

TARGET AUDIENCE
In addition to orthopedic oncologists and revision specialists, this year’s conference has been expanded to include subject matter appropriate for practicing physicians, Residents/Fellows in training, and Nurses who may encounter infections. 

OBJECTIVES
Upon completion of this course, participants will be able to: 

  • Evaluate and weigh multiple surgical treatment options for complex reconstructions 
  • Have a greater awareness of the latest technology available for difficult infection situations 
  • Cite the latest clinical findings on complex reconstruction outcomes 
  • Anticipate and be pro-active for common complex reconstruction post-operative complications
